Letter: Royden Harrison
Written By: Keith McClelland Published In: Issue 18: Summer 2003 (The editor)
Date: April 2003
A small correction to the notice by Dave Renton of the Royden Harrison memorial. Harrison’s books did not include “a study of British socialism in the 1860s and 1870s, The Early English Socialists”. Firstly, the book was Before the Socialists. Studies in Labour and Politics 1861-1881 (London, Routledge & Kegan Paul, 1965; 2nd edn., Aldershot, Gregg Revivals, 1994). Secondly, there were scarce any socialists to speak of in Britain in the 1850s and 1860s.
